New Telephony System Required for the Western Australian Poisons Information Centre
Details
Description
The Western Australian Poisons Information Centre (WAPIC) provides expert phone advice on actual or suspected poisonings to health care professionals and members of the public in WA, SA and NT (at times, nationally).
The service operates 14-20 hours/day, handling approximately 40,000 phone calls annually, 7 days/week, WAPIC co-operates with the three other Australian poisons information centres to provide a 24/7 national service.
The current phone system does not meet the Australian Standard for Health Contract Centres (AS:5205:2019), specifically in terms of inability to record calls or respond to variable demand on the service. Further, the current system does not have functionality to all WAPIC staff to work from remote workspaces.
